Within the zones established by this chapter or any amendments thereto, there exist lots, structures and uses of land and structures which were lawful before August 11, 1972, but which would be prohibited, regulated or restricted under the terms of this chapter or any future amendment.
It is the intent of this chapter to permit these nonconformities to continue until they are removed. Such uses are declared by this chapter to be incompatible with permitted uses in the zones involved. It is further the intent of this chapter that nonconformities shall not be enlarged upon, expanded or extended, nor be used as grounds for adding other structures or uses prohibited elsewhere in the same district.
A nonconforming use of a structure, a nonconforming use of land, or a nonconforming use of a structure and land shall not be extended or enlarged after August 11, 1972 by attachment on a building or premises of additional signs intended to be seen from off the premises or by the addition of other uses of a nature which would be prohibited generally in the zone involved.
To avoid undue hardship, nothing in this chapter shall be deemed to require a change in the plans, construction or designated use of any building on which actual construction was lawfully begun prior to August 11, 1972 or the date of any amendment of this chapter, and upon which actual building construction has been diligently carried on. Actual construction is hereby defined to include the placing of construction materials in permanent position and fastened in a permanent manner, except that where demolition or removal of an existing building has been substantially begun preparatory to rebuilding, such demolition or removal shall be deemed to be actual construction, provided that work shall be diligently carried on until completion of the building involved. The within grace period herein provided for shall not be construed to apply to any subsequent amendment of this chapter.
